Hello All,
I am new and am trying to learn how to post a message. No luck. This is my 4th try. I need a way to mount a 5 hp backup motor on a 1991 SunTracker21. Any ideas? There does not seam to be any room or support near the regular motor.

If it's only a 5hp, and it's a back up, this means it can't be too incredibly heavy right? Why not mount her up front. If it is just a back up, you could control it with the normal 5hp. handle throttle/rudder set up, but my only concern is how to mount it the correct direction (i.e. forward being forward, reverse being reverse). It's a thought though.
